Our Camp Dennison units run truck-mount extraction pumps that pull thousands of gallons per hour, cutting standing-water time from days to hours. Every extraction job includes moisture mapping so we know exactly which materials are still holding water once the visible flooding is gone.
Once water is out, we bring in commercial air movers and LGR dehumidifiers, positioned using psychrometric readings rather than guesswork, with daily drying logs so you can see the numbers improving, not just take our word for it.
On the residential side in Camp Dennison, we handle the flood-cut, subfloor checks, and content pack-out so your home is ready to rebuild, with clear photo documentation at every stage for your insurance claim.
Multi-unit and commercial Camp Dennison properties get their own project manager plus enough drying equipment to cover the real square footage, not a token setup — we know a flooded lobby or a leaking unit above tenants below has to move fast.
Blackwater losses in Camp Dennison get handled under strict Category 3 protocol: containment, PPE, antimicrobial application, and documented disposal of contaminated materials.
On top of standard drying, our Camp Dennison crews treat affected materials to reduce mold risk and will be upfront if a section needs specialist remediation.
